当前位置:网站首页 > 数据科学与大数据 > 正文

orecal数据库怎么获取ddl(oracle数据库ddl语句)



作为Oracle数据库的普通用户,你可能需要创建或维护数据字典,以理解和记录数据库结构和字段信息。本教程将指导你如何在没有访问`user_tab_comments`视图权限的情况下,使用Oracle的数据字典视图来开发数据字典,并提供一个详细的案例供你学习。

在Oracle中,数据字典是一系列以`USER_`开头的视图,它们提供了关于数据库对象的元数据。对于普通用户,以下视图特别有用:

  • `USER_TABLES`:列出用户拥有的表。
  • `USER_TAB_COLUMNS`:列出用户表的列信息。
  • `USER_COL_COMMENTS`:列出用户表的列注释。

首先,你可以查询`USER_TABLES`视图来获取你拥有的所有表的列表。

 
  

接下来,你可以查询`USER_TAB_COLUMNS`视图来获取表的列信息。

 
  

如果你有权限访问`USER_COL_COMMENTS`视图,你可以获取列的注释信息。

 
  

为了更方便地查询表结构和列注释,你可以创建一个综合视图。

 
  

最后,你可以查询这个视图来获取表的列信息和列注释。

 
  

假设你有一个名为`EMPLOYEES`的表,你想创建一个数据字典来记录这个表的结构和列注释。

 
  
 
  
 
  
 
  
 
  

这条SQL语句将返回`EMPLOYEES`表的列名、列注释、数据类型等信息,帮助你创建数据字典。

到此这篇orecal数据库怎么获取ddl(oracle数据库ddl语句)的文章就介绍到这了,更多相关内容请继续浏览下面的相关 推荐文章,希望大家都能在编程的领域有一番成就!

版权声明


相关文章:

  • 进程控制块是描述进程状态和特性的数据结构,一个进程(进程控制块是专为用户进程设置的私有数据结构)2026-02-04 14:09:05
  • mysql数据库基础知识(mysql数据库基础知识总结)2026-02-04 14:09:05
  • 达梦数据库 连接(达梦数据库连接工具)2026-02-04 14:09:05
  • 大数据技术主要学什么科目(大数据技术都学什么)2026-02-04 14:09:05
  • 自动驾驶数据标注工作内容(为自动驾驶技术标注数据集)2026-02-04 14:09:05
  • Gaussdb数据库数据类型(gaussdb数据库基本命令)2026-02-04 14:09:05
  • 大数据需要学什么知识(大数据需要学哪些)2026-02-04 14:09:05
  • 学术精品数据库(学术数据网站)2026-02-04 14:09:05
  • 服务器部署springboot项目怎么导入数据库(springboot发布到服务器)2026-02-04 14:09:05
  • cmip6数据处理方法(cmip5数据处理)2026-02-04 14:09:05
  • 全屏图片